Steroid levels after intramuscular injection of testosterone propionate in the caprine.

W T Bosu, C A Barker.   

Abstract

Nine sexually mature intact grade does were injected intramuscularly with testosterone propionate and subsequent plasma steroid concentrations determined and male-like behavior recorded. The does received either 100 mg testosterone propionate every three days for six treatments, total dose 600 mg (N = 5); 50 mg testosterone propionate daily for eighteen days, total dose 900 mg (N = 2) or 10 mg testosterone propionate daily for eighteen days, total dose 180 mg (N = 2). The treatments induced male-like sex behavior, the intensity of which was related to the dose of exogenous testosterone used, the regimen of administration, and the plasma levels of testosterone. Exogenous testosterone treatment had minimal effect on the subsequent reproductive activity of the does.
